From the beginning
Our founder Jim first spotted hills blanketed with Mānuka flowers while exploring New Zealand’s breathtaking back country. It gave him an idea – to harvest, bottle and sell deliciously good Mānuka honey, looking after everybody (and every bee).
This meant finding pristine Mānuka bush and building solid partnerships with the people who own the land – so wherever we place our hives, landowners get a fair deal too.
Just as important is looking after the honeybees. So our hive of industry includes intrepid beekeepers and honey artisans to make sure every pot is just what you'd expect from premium Mānuka honey.
These days, we’re sharing it with honey lovers throughout the world, so you get authentic New Zealand Mānuka honey at a fair price.

The royal treatment
The stars of our operation are honeybees. So they get the dedication and attention of a high beekeeper to hive ratio. We also move hives at night for the least possible disruption, and no bee left behind.

Friends, with benefits
To harvest Mānuka honey from the best spots, we make sure the people who own them get a fair deal. Our partnerships are built on honesty, trust and Trueview™ – our own technology that lets landowners keep an eye on the lovely honey being made on their land.

Authentic origins
We deeply respect the role Mānuka has played in indigenous Māori healing traditions, combining this knowledge with modern scientific research. We’re proud to be kaitiaki (guardians) of the land, the bush and our bees.

Out of harms way
We go to great lengths to keep contaminants out of our honey. Hives are carefully placed in New Zealand’s remote, green backcountry – where the air’s clean and the Mãnuka’s blooming. Good news, for you and the bees.

Trees for bees (and us)
We’re fighting climate change, soil erosion and bee decline the best way we know how, by helping landowners regenerate unproductive farmland with New Zealand’s unique native Mānuka bush. And bringing birdsong back.

Far from anywhere
You can’t tame the honeybee (not that we’d try). Instead, we make sure her flight path takes her through dense stands of Mānuka bush, so she can access the highest concentrations of Mānuka nectar to make her honey.
